S.3038

Order relative to authorizing the joint committee on Health Care Financing to make an investigation and study of certain current Senate documents relative to health care financing matters.

Massachusetts S3038 mandates the joint committee on Health Care Financing to conduct an investigation and study of certain Senate documents related to health care financing. The documents in question are numbered 706, 763, 789, 810, 866, 1171, and 1484, each proposing various health care reforms. The bill aims to examine these documents to inform future health care financing policies and decisions.
